Output 900012baaec81aadb58277239e32d558e42b0278192c32a6127f8dfb975aef79:4

value
13080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bd059612dc72b1d9871bcbccee6aad03bfea2ae OP_EQUAL
address
38btCHNHYuKPQRK9HFi1Un3LbyFTdsGPKz
transaction
900012baaec81aadb58277239e32d558e42b0278192c32a6127f8dfb975aef79
spent
true